Is Baldur’s Gate 3 turn-based?
Yes, Baldur’s Gate 3 features turn-based combat. While some players might consider this a limitation, there are plenty of players that are excited about turning time into a currency. This slower pace was already a core component of the Divinity Sin games so the developer isn’t alienating its fanbase. During each character’s turn, they can use action points to perform one of three actions in Baldur’s Gate 3:

Move Action – move up to their total speed (can be modified by actions).
Standard Action – perform an attack, use an item, cast a spell, or interact with an object.
Bonus Action – usually class-specific, this can be performed in addition to regular actions.
